Transaction 04884590716e7291a3ad99dd07874a48ee04534cb2eff1d21b7a23210b94b4d3
1 Input
1 Output
-
04884590716e7291a3ad99dd07874a48ee04534cb2eff1d21b7a23210b94b4d3:0
- value
- 337883
- script pubkey
- OP_0 OP_PUSHBYTES_20 ab02cba886ebf3bae075526bf88d51d4400b616f
- address
- bc1q4vpvh2yxa0em4cr42f4l3r2363qqkct0w8glz3